I appeared for the Databricks Data Engineer Associate exam on May 3 at 11:00 PM EDT. I am writing to formally raise a concern regarding the mismatch between the exam content and the officially published exam guide that was applicable at the time I took the exam.

Since I took the exam before May 4, I reasonably expected it to follow the previous exam guide outlined on the Databricks Data Engineer Associate webpage. Accordingly, my preparationโ€”including a structured course delivered by Databricks MVPsโ€”was entirely based on the 2025 exam guide. I was consistently scoring 85% and above in mock exams aligned to that guide, so the outcome came as a genuine and unexpected shock.

The topics listed on the official DEA page at the time were:

  • Databricks Intelligence Platform
  • Development and Ingestion
  • Data Processing & Transformations
  • Productionizing Data Pipelines
  • Data Governance & Quality

However, during the actual exam, I was assessed on the following topics:

  • Databricks Intelligence Platform
  • Development and Ingestion
  • Data Transformation and Modeling
  • Working with Lakeflow Jobs
  • Implementing CI/CD
  • Troubleshooting, Monitoring, and Optimization
  • Governance and Security

This represents a significant deviation from the published scope, and unfortunately placed me at a disadvantage despite thorough and diligent preparation.
